Ok so this look is from Prada, the whole wet look is so awesome and fresh I love it. And my little secret to recreate the washed red lips effect is simple but genious. All you have to do is to apply the lipstick, then blotting with a makeup remover wipe. THATS IT!
At Alexander Wang runway the models had great eyebrows! If you wanna go for that look you can tame those eyebrows with a toothbrush. It doesn't scratch skin like traditional brow brushes. Spritz hairspray on the brush first (not near your eye, please!) to keep hairs in place and youre done.
This look is awesome! and its from Jason Wu's runway look. Its a new twist to the classic smokey eye. To get that smoldering hue of 2 different colors you first line the eyes with a purple shadow then apply a blue eyeshadow over it.
This is my favorite messy-sexy updo at Natelie Ratabesi. All you have to do is a centered fishtail, then turn it into a spiral, and then secure with pins and your good to go.
Create headband with your own hair! ,It looks fresh, clean and beautiful! Just apply serum all over your hair, then section off the front with a comb, and secured it with an elastic under the back half of the hair.

Nineties chocolate brown lipstick feels fresh with a layer of red underneath. This look was at Phillip Lim's show and im pretty excited to see this lipstick com back for autum.
